13 liens privés
Le D.E.V. de la semaine est Arnaud Lemaire, Deputy CTO chez LGO. Arnaud vient nous parler de son expérience chez LGO où les tests sont indispensable, un bug pouvant réellement causer la faillite de l’entreprise (#TrueStory). Il nous parle bien sûr des différents type de test, de leur rôle mais surtout de leur place dans la chaîne de création de valeurs par le code. Et bien sûr il nous raconte pourquoi le TDD (et les conceptions qui en découlent aussi) est la meilleur solution pour un code maintenable et pérenne.
Que faire lorsque votre smartphone tombe dans l'eau ? Le riz est-il efficace ? On test et compare 2 techniques.
Spoiler alert !
Il utilise 3 cartes mères d'iphone alimentées et les plonge dans l'eau quelques secondes. Ensuite, il teste 2 méthodes pour assécher les composants électroniques. La 3ème carte mère sert de témoin, il la laisse à l'air libre sans rien y faire.
-1- la carte témoin n'est pas débranchée de son alimentation et s'oxyde en quelques minutes
-2- la 2ème carte est plongée dans le riz. sans la débrancher de son alimentation À la fin de l'expérience, elle semble un peu plus sèche, mais est aussi oxydée que la carte témoin.
-3- il coupe l'alimentation de la dernière carte. A la fin de l'expérience, elle est propre et ne présente aucune trace d'oxydation.
Conclusion :
-1- Le riz absorbe peut-être l'eau, mais sans plus. --> c'est donc une légende urbaine, une FBI (Fausse Bonne Idée) ...
-2- Il faut avant tout couper l'alimentation --> retirer la batterie quand c'est possible sinon au moins éteindre l'appareil.
Ma méthode à moi :
-1- Éteindre proprement l'appareil (ça prend quelques secondes et on évite de perdre bêtement quelques données non enregistrées)
-2- Selon l'appareil, le débrancher ou retirer sa batterie
-3- Quand c'est possible, le démonter pour aérer au maximum les composant et se débarrasser au plus vite de l'eau
-4- Tamponner le circuit électronique avec un chiffon pour absorber l'eau
-5- En fonction de l'appareillage disponible sur le moment, j'utilise un sèche-cheveux (ventilo à fond, mais pas trop chaud ni trop près pour ne rien fondre), un ventilateur ou je le pose près d'un radiateur
La seule humidité dont je ne sais pas me débarrasser, c'est celle qui peut s'être incrustée entre les composants et la carte. Pour le reste, le résultat est propre et j'ai toujours pu redémarrer le appreils après ça.
Marina Rollman revient sur un tweet qui avait connu un certain succès, d'un auteur canadien qui demandait qu’on lui raconte des histoires qui ont l’air d’un mensonge mais qui sont absolument vraies. Cela lui a donné envie de vous raconter une de ses propres histoires.
Au début des années 1960, le psychologue américain Milton Rokeach mena une expérience devenue célèbre : il confronta à plusieurs reprises 3 patients schizophrènes clamant chacun être Jésus Christ, notant leurs réactions. De façon intéressante, chaque patient pensait que les deux autres souffraient de troubles psychiatriques expliquant leur croyance.
Il publia un livre, qui fut adapté au théâtre et au cinéma.
En 1970, Jim Woodman proposa une théorie audacieuse pour expliquer la façon dont les Péruviens (et d'autres peuples) avaient tracé des géoglyphes comme ceux de Nazca : ils auraient utilisé des montgolfières. Pour étayer sa théorie, il construisit un ballon en utilisant les matériaux de l'époque (cuir et roseaux), qui parvint à voler. Rien ne prouve que les Péruviens en utilisaient, mais l'expérience montra que c'était technologiquement possible.
Un très bon exemple de FBI (Fausse Bonne Idée)
Aujourd'hui, jeu sexuel parfaitement assumé, ma copine a voulu s'introduire un œuf en chocolat afin de me l'offrir. Il a fondu dedans, avant....
rofl :-D
Des scellés à l'heure du numérique: La sécurité logicielle et réseau c'est très bien, mais comment être sûr que personne n'a ouvert votre serveur, ou que personne n'a altéré un équipement électronique pendant le transport ?
Cet article examine différentes solutions de scellés, pour s'assurer qu'un équipement ou objet n'a pas été altéré. Par exemple avec du vernis contenant des paillettes sur la visserie d'un serveur pour s'assurer que personne ne l'a ouvert.
Autre exemple: Pour envoyer un téléphone ou un ordinateur en étant certain qu'il n'est pas altéré par un adversaire pendant le transport, ils proposent la solution suivante:
1) Mettre l'appareil dans un sac étanche.
2) Mettre ce sac dans un autre sac que vous aurez remplis, par exemple, de lentilles de différentes couleurs (oui, le légume). Faites le vide de ce sachet avec un aspirateur afin de figer les lentilles.
3) Prendre une photo du sachet que vous envoyez au destinataire par un canal sûr.
4) À l'arrivée, le destinataire compare le motif des lentilles avec la photo qu'il a reçue.Il est pratiquement impossible d'ouvrir le sachet pour altérer l'appareil et le refermer sans que les lentilles aient bougé. Et il serait extrêmement difficile de refaire le vide en remettant exactement les lentilles en place pour reproduire le même motif.
En 2001, un Airbus 330 de la compagnie Air Transat, à destination de Lisbonne, se trouva à court de carburant en plein milieu de son voyage au-dessus de l'océan Atlantique, avec 306 personnes à bord. Les pilotes parvinrent à faire planer l'appareil sur 120 km durant 20 minutes, un record, avant d'atterrir en urgence sur une base militaire aux Açores.
La panne avait été causée par une fuite de carburant non détectée.
En Chine, certaines patrouilles chargées de surveiller les frontières patrouillent avec des oies. Introduites dans le cadre du durcissement des contrôles aux frontières en période de Covid, ces dernières se sont révélées plus efficaces que les chiens pour repérer les immigrants clandestins.
Historiquement, on sait aussi que les oies ont sauvé Rome d'une invasion de barbares.
Problème : VLC ne peut pas lire les vidéo de youtube
Problème
https://www.youtube.com/watch?v=ydJLyXYVvM8
J'ai systématiquement le message d'erreur suivant :
Votre média d'entrée ne peut être ouvert:
VLC ne peut pas ouvrir « https://www.youtube.com/[...] ». Vérifier les messages du journal pour plus de détails.
Solution 1
Je suis la solution donnée (ici)[https://www.1formatik.com/1775/comment-lire-une-video-youtube-avec-vlc-3]
Les protocoles de transmission des vidéos de YouTube changent souvent. Ces changements rendent régulièrement le module YouTube, intégré à VLC, inopérant.
Chaque fois que cela se produit, les développeurs de VLC corrigent l'erreur le plus rapidement possible, mais pour différentes raisons le correctif n'est pas immédiatement intégré à la version publique du programme.
La première chose que vous devez faire, est de vous assurer d'avoir la dernière version de VLC.
Si le problème persiste, vous devrez télécharger la mise à jour du module YouTube à partir du site de développement de VLC.
Voici comment résoudre l'erreur VLC ne parvient pas à ouvrir le flux :
- Fermez VLC.
- Cliquez sur le lien suivant : (youtube.lua)[http://git.videolan.org/?p=vlc.git;a=blob_plain;f=share/lua/playlist/youtube.lua;hb=HEAD].
- Sélectionnez tout le texte de la page et copiez-le dans le bloc-note.- Enregistrez
le fichierla page sousyoutube.luac
.- Collez ou enregistrez le fichier dans l’un des emplacements suivants, selon votre système d’exploitation :
Windows 64 bits :
C: \ Program Files (x86) \ VideoLAN \ VLC \ lua \ playlist \
Windows 32 bits :
C: \ Program Files \ VideoLAN \ VLC \ lua \ playlist \
Mac :
/ Applications / VLC.app / Contents / MacOS / share / lua / playlist /
Linux :
Linux 64: / usr / lib64 / vlc / lua / playlist /
Linux 32: / usr / lib / vlc / lua / playlist /Relancez ensuite VLC :
- Allez sur le menu Média ou Fichier selon que vous utilisiez Mac ou Windows.
- Cliquez sur Ouvrir un flux réseau.
- Collez l'adresse de la vidéo YouTube.
- Cliquez sur Lire.
J'ai créé les répertoires suivants :
/usr/lib/vlc64/lua/playlist/
/usr/lib/vlc/lua/playlist/
Puis j'y ai enregistré le fichieryoutube.luac
Résultat : ça ne marche pas chez moi.
Aujourd'hui, en caisse d'un grand supermarché, mon fils de 4 ans m'a lancé à haute voix : "Hé ma poule, tu m'achètes des Kinder, petite coquine ?" Je pense qu'une conversation avec son père s'impose. VDM